Delicious Red Snapper with Creamy Creole Sauce: A Flavor Explosion!

Introduction: If you’re looking for a dinner that’s as flavorful as it is satisfying, this Red Snapper with Creamy Creole Sauce will blow your taste buds away! The delicate, flaky red snapper pairs perfectly with the creamy, spicy Creole sauce, creating a dish that’s both bold and comforting. Whether you’re preparing a weeknight meal or hosting a special dinner, this recipe is sure to impress with its vibrant flavors and rich texture. Let’s dive into how to make this mouthwatering dish!

Ingredients:

For the Red Snapper:

4 red snapper fillets (about 6 oz each) 🐟
2 tbsp olive oil 🫒
Salt and pepper to taste 🧂
1 tsp paprika 🌶️
1 tsp garlic powder 🧄
1/2 tsp cayenne pepper (optional for added heat) 🌶️
For the Creamy Creole Sauce:

2 tbsp unsalted butter 🧈
1 small onion (finely chopped) 🧅
1 bell pepper (red or green, finely chopped) 🌶️
2 cloves garlic (minced) 🧄
1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es with juice 🍅
1/2 cup heavy cream 🥛
1 tsp Creole seasoning 🍽️
1/2 tsp dried thyme 🌿
1/4 tsp black pepper 🌑
2 green onions (sliced for garnish) 🌿
Fresh parsley (chopped for garnish) 🌿
